Question:
Will the bumper hole cutout go back over the hitch once installed?
asked by: Dominic L
Expert Reply:
Yes, you will be able to replace the bumper cover on your 2020 Buick Enclave with the etrailer Trailer Hitch Receiver # e56YR installed. We actually had the opportunity to install this hitch on a 2020 Enclave and I'm attaching the video and photos so you can see this for yourself.
While you're installing the hitch I also recommend installing the T-One Wiring Harness # 118761 in the event you need to tow a trailer or use a bike rack that has a light kit, like what we see with the Kuat Piston Pro X # KU98VR. The connector sits right behind the bumper so it will be a pain to access in the future just for this simple wiring. You can secure the 4-Way connector next to your receiver with mounting brackets # 18140 and # 18144.
